Five surfaces sat 12 pixels under the bar -- the date menu, the activity panel, notification toasts, signal glass and the clipboard, all using barGap * 2. The Control Center sat at 2, through a constant of its own, which left the widest surface in the shell hanging ten pixels higher than the date menu beside it. That constant arrived with the original Control Center and carried no reason, while barGap directly above it explains itself. The clipboard even cites QuickSettings in a comment for how it derived its own margin, and still landed on 12. It reads as an early value nothing else converged on rather than a decision, which is why it is going rather than being documented and kept. The contract that guarded it pinned the literal, and that same file already records where pinning a literal led: it once asserted the buggy margin expression, so the code and the test agreed and a 38-pixel gap was invisible to both. Replacing one number with another would have repeated it. It now reads the top margin out of the Control Center and out of the date menu and requires them to match, so drift in either direction fails -- verified by moving each one in turn and watching it break.
